Pie Crust Recipe: Easy Graham Cracker Pie Crust Recipe - Crane Rental Cost
1 1/2 cups graham crackers, crushed
1/4 cup sugar
1/3 cup butter, melted
Directions
In a small bowl, combine the crumbs and sugar; add the butter and blend well. Evenly press crust into the bottom and up the sides of an ungreased 9-inch pie plate.
Using the unbaked crust: Refrigerate crust for 30 minutes before adding the filling.
Using the baked crust: Bake for 8 to 10 minutes at 375 degrees until crust is lightly brown. Cool on wire rack before filling.
=> Pie Crust Recipe: Easy Chocolate Wafer Pie Crust Recipe
This recipe is great for cheesecake, ice cream and pudding pies.
1 1/2 cups chocolate cookie crumbs
6 tablespoons butter or margarine, melted
Directions
In a bowl, mix the crumbs and melted butter until well blended. Press crust firmly into an 8 or 9-inch pie plate. Chill until firm.
=> Pie Crust Recipe: Easy Walnut Pie Crust Recipe
This crust is a little nutty, but in a good way.
1 1/2 cups ground walnuts
3 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ons white sugar
Directions
Preheat oven to 325 degrees.
In a medium bowl, combine all of the ingredients. Press the crust mixture firmly into the bottom and sides of a 9-inch pie plate.
Bake for 10 minutes, or until the edge of the crust is a nice golden brown. Cool.

=> Pie Crust Recipe: Easy Coconut Pie Crust Recipe
This crust taste really good with apple and cherry pie filling, or go with a classic coconut custard.
3/4 cup quick cooking oats
3/4 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 cup shredded coconut
1/4 cup vegetable oil
2 tablespoons ice water
Directions
Preheat oven to 425 degrees.
In a medium bowl, mix together the oats, flour and coconut. Stir in the oil and
water. Press the dough into a 9-inch pie pan.
Bake for 12 minutes, or until lightly browned.
